Packing away the Christmas decorations is always a little sad. These are some of my favourite 1950s ones that Grandma gave me.. They are very fragile and shatter if you look at them too hard so they don't go on the tree where they at the mercy of dogs' waggy tails and boys' waggy limbs. They have their own special place in the glass light fitting above the table. But now they are wrapped up in newspaper and packed away in a box for the long hibernation until next December...they've been doing it for 60 years so they must be used to it by now.
